2 DONEY PLACE is a very large semi-detached house of 107m², built in 2016, which could now be worth an estimated £303,885. It was last sold for £202,500 in July 2016, which was around 19% above the average July 2016 semi-detached price in the Stafford local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was July 2016, where the current energy rating was B, and the potential energy rating was A.

What might 2 DONEY PLACE be worth now?

2 DONEY PLACE might now be worth an estimated £303,885.

This is based on house price inflation of 50.1%, between July 2016 and May 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the Stafford local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 50.1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 2 DONEY PLACE of £202,500 on 29th July 2016. For the value to have increased from £202,500 to £303,885 over the ten years and two months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 2 DONEY PLACE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Stafford local authority area.
  • The July 2016 sale price of £202,500 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 2 DONEY PLACE has not materially changed since July 2016.

How Large is 2 DONEY PLACE?

2 DONEY PLACE is 107m² according to the EPC inspection conducted in July 2016. This puts it in the largest 20% of semi-detached houses in Stone,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of semi-detached houses by size in Stone, and where 2 DONEY PLACE lies on this distribution: 84% of semi-detached houses are smaller than 2 DONEY PLACE, and 14% of semi-detached hou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Stone.
